Problem 45427. King's Cage

Solution 2295363

Submitted on 19 May 2020 by bainhome
This solution is locked. To view this solution, you need to provide a solution of the same size or smaller.

Test Suite

Test Status Code Input and Output
1   Pass
x=[1,1]; y=[5,5]; assert(isequal( king(x,y),4))

2   Pass
x=[6,6]; y=[2,3]; assert(isequal( king(x,y),4))

3   Pass
x=[5,1]; y=[5,5]; assert(isequal( king(x,y),4))

4   Pass
x=[2,3]; y=[8,8]; assert(isequal( king(x,y),6))

5   Pass
x=[2,8]; y=[7,1]; assert(isequal( king(x,y),7))

6   Pass
x=[1,4]; y=[8,3]; assert(isequal( king(x,y),7))

7   Pass
x=[5,8]; y=[5,8]; assert(isequal( king(x,y),0))

8   Pass
x=[1,4]; y=[3,4]; assert(isequal( king(x,y),2))